Dr. Edward Greaney, MD is an internist in New York, NY. He is affiliated with medical facilities such as Morristown Medical Center and Stony Brook Eastern Long Island Hospital.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.

Dr. Greaney is a board certified internist. He is a Clinical Assistant Professor of Medicine at New York University School of Medicine and an Attending Physician at New York University Langone Medical Center.
